    I'm curious if anyone's had to live with that gas cap. The only advantage I can see of that is being able to pull up to the gas pump on either side. Downsides I see having to lean over your car to fill up, spilling gas on the pain, leaves and crap going down in there that you have to fish out, rain going down in there (guessing the buyers of these don't keep these in the rain too much), wind noise, scratching the paint on the fender with the gas hose, scratching the paint on the hood with the gas cap, not having anywhere to put the gas cap while you are filling it up. Did I leave anything out? I know people do a lot of stupid things in the name of vanity but this one just makes me scratch my head. I could see if you are racing and it's part of a quick fill system and (almost) all those bad things are secondary.
